Section 8-20-101 - Division of oil and public safety - creation - appointment of director - transfer of duties
(1) There is created in the department of labor and employment the division of oil and public safety, the head of which is the director of the division of oil and public safety. The director of the division of oil and public safety is appointed by the executive director of the department of labor and employment and shall not have an interest in the manufacture, sale, or distribution of oils. The division and the director of the division are type 2 entities, as defined in section 24-1-105.
(2) The director of the division of oil and public safety, on and after July 1, 2001, shall execute, administer, perform, and enforce the rights, powers, duties, functions, and obligations vested prior to July 1, 2001, in the state inspector of oils, the state boiler inspector, and, with respect to articles 6 and 7 of title 9, C.R.S., the director of the division of labor standards and statistics. On July 1, 2001, all employees of the state inspector of oils, the state boiler inspector, and, with respect to duties performed pursuant to articles 6 and 7 of title 9, C.R.S., the director of the division of labor standards and statistics, whose principal duties are concerned with the duties and functions to be performed by the director of the division of oil and public safety and whose employment by the director of the division of oil and public safety is deemed necessary by the director of the division of oil and public safety to carry out the purposes of articles 20 and 20.5 of this title and articles 4, 6, and 7 of title 9, C.R.S., shall be transferred to the director of the division of oil and public safety and shall become employees thereof. These employees shall retain all rights to the state personnel system and retirement benefits under the laws of this state, and their services shall be deemed continuous. All transfers and any abolishment of positions in the state personnel system shall be made and processed in accordance with state personnel system laws and rules.
(3) and (4) Repealed.
(5) The director of the division of oil and public safety shall enforce and administer article 5.5 of title 9, C.R.S.
